OverviewPain that radiates throughout the body, discomfort in the muscles and other soft tissues, and other symptoms are hallmarks of the chronic medical illness known as fibromyalgia. The precise mechanism by which it causes an abnormally high pain threshold and heightened pain response is yet unknown, however it is thought to involve abnormalities in the brain and spinal cord. Fibromyalgia is characterized by the following symptoms and signs: - Pain That Is Pervasive Fibromyalgia sufferers often report experiencing pain on both sides of their bodies and above and below the waist. The pain is commonly described as a dull, continuous ache, but it can sometimes be sharp and severe. - Specific painful sites on the body are often used to diagnose fibromyalgia. There are certain spots that are extremely tender to the touch and can cause severe discomfort. - Sleep disturbances: People with fibromyalgia generally have trouble going asleep, wake up frequently throughout the night, and have trouble getting back to sleep. - Problems with Thinking: People with fibromyalgia sometimes suffer from what is called ""fibro fog,"" which can make it hard for them to focus, remember details, and think clearly. - Morning stiffness is a frequent symptom of fibromyalgia and can make it difficult to get up and moving first thing in the morning. - Headaches, Irritable Bowel Syndrome (IBS), Depression, Anxiety, and Neuropathic Pain or Numbness in the Hands and Feet May Also Be Associated with Fibromyalgia. Due to the lack of diagnostic laboratory testing or imaging studies, the diagnosis of fibromyalgia is frequently determined by a process of exclusion. The diagnostic process is further complicated by the fact that it might coexist with other medical disorders. Medication (including analgesics, antidepressants, and anti-seizure medications), physical therapy, exercise, stress management, and dietary and lifestyle changes may all play a role in the treatment of fibromyalgia. Fibromyalgia patients should collaborate closely with their doctors to create a treatment plan that is unique to their condition and symptoms.
